Exceptional Image Quality for Seamless Visual Experiences

Qtenboard LCD splicing screens are engineered to deliver cinematic-quality visuals. Their design incorporates four core advancements that ensure clarity, precision, and immersive viewing.

High Resolution and Clarity in Multi-Screen Video Walls

Modern LCD splicing screens combine 4K panels with high-performance upscaling processors. Each panel maintains a resolution of 3840×2160 pixels, ensuring text, graphics, and fine details remain sharp even on large video walls. Whether you are monitoring complex data in a control room or displaying advertisements in retail, LCD splicing screens provide crystal-clear visuals that capture every detail.

Color Accuracy and Uniformity Across Spliced Displays

Color consistency is crucial for professional environments. Qtenboard LCD splicing screens use industrial-grade calibration tools to achieve a Delta-E variance of less than 1.0 between adjacent panels. Built-in sensors continuously adjust for ambient lighting, preserving up to 98% of DCI-P3 color fidelity. The result is a near-perfect color match across multi-panel video walls, eliminating visual inconsistencies that can distract viewers.

Contrast Ratio and Brightness Performance for Dynamic Visuals

With a native contrast ratio of 3000:1 and peak brightness up to 700 nits, LCD splicing screens reveal subtle shadow details while resisting glare. This ensures high-dynamic-range content, such as dark surveillance footage next to bright infographics, can be displayed simultaneously without compromise. The combination of brightness and contrast ensures content is vivid and clear from all viewing angles.

Narrow Bezel Design Minimizing Visual Disruption

One of the defining features of modern LCD splicing screens is ultra-narrow bezels. Qtenboard panels feature bezels as thin as 0.88mm, resulting in up to 99.7% active display area. When combined with precision mounting, the perceived seams are reduced by over 60% compared to traditional 3.5mm bezels, creating a nearly seamless visual canvas that enhances audience immersion.

Advanced Splicing Technology and Signal Synchronization

The true strength of LCD splicing screens lies not just in the individual panels but in the technology that unifies them.

Precision Alignment for Seamless Integration

Qtenboard’s LCD splicing screens utilize precision alignment systems capable of sub-0.1mm accuracy. Advanced mounting brackets and sensor-driven calibration adapt in real-time to non-standard installations, including curved or angled video walls. Software algorithms correct geometric distortions, ensuring a perfectly aligned image across multiple panels.

Signal Processing and Synchronization

A centralized controller ensures refresh rates synchronize with a ±5ms variance, maintaining consistent color across all panels. Redundant data pathways guarantee signal integrity during hardware fluctuations, making LCD splicing screens ideal for mission-critical environments such as air traffic control, broadcast studios, and emergency command centers.

Understanding Bezel Presence vs. Perceived Seamlessness

Even with ultra-narrow bezels, borders can be visible at close distances. Qtenboard recommends strategic content placement to avoid positioning critical information—like text or key metrics—over seam lines. Ambient-adaptive brightness adjustments further reduce the perception of seams, creating an uninterrupted visual experience.

Reliability and Continuous Operation in Demanding Environments

LCD splicing screens are designed for 24/7 use in the most demanding settings.

Lifespan Exceeding 60,000 Hours

Qtenboard panels are built to last over 60,000 hours, equivalent to seven years of continuous operation. Industrial-grade LED backlights and durable components ensure consistent brightness and minimal maintenance, making them ideal for security control rooms, transportation hubs, and other environments where downtime is unacceptable.

Engineered for 24/7 Operation

Qtenboard LCD splicing screens include smart cooling systems and backup power solutions. Brightness is automatically adjusted based on ambient light, while heat is evenly distributed to prevent ghost images and color shifts. Independent testing shows these systems maintain over 99.9% uptime, making them reliable even during continuous use for surveillance or monitoring.

Managing Thermal Stress During Prolonged Use

Thermal management innovations include:

  • Asymmetric airflow channels: 18% faster heat dissipation
  • Graphene-enhanced heat sinks: Lower panel temperatures by up to 22°C
  • Smart fan curve algorithms: 35% quieter operation at full load

These technologies prevent thermal expansion, preserve panel alignment, and maintain signal stability even in harsh environments ranging from -20°C to 50°C.

Energy Efficiency and Operational Stability

Low Power Consumption

LCD splicing screens consume 30–40% less energy than traditional LED walls at similar brightness levels. Localized dimming and intelligent backlight control reduce operational costs by $8–$12 per square foot annually, according to Schneider Electric’s 2025 industry analysis.

Minimal Heat Generation

Lower energy consumption reduces heat output, maintaining safe panel temperatures under 40°C. This prevents thermal throttling, protects solder integrity, and avoids color degradation, supporting compliance with operational reliability standards for critical infrastructures.

Flexible Configurations and Broad Industry Applications

Custom Multi-Screen Layouts

Qtenboard LCD splicing screens support flexible arrangements from simple 2×2 grids to complex asymmetrical or curved layouts. Retailers use this adaptability to create immersive brand experiences, while airports and public spaces utilize ultra-wide video walls for comprehensive visual coverage.

Support for Multiple Inputs and Real-Time Switching

These displays handle more than 16 simultaneous input sources without latency. Sub-1ms switching between 4K video, live broadcasts, and sensor data streams ensures fast, seamless performance, 40% faster than previous-generation systems.

Adaptable Orientation and Scalability

Panels operate in both portrait and landscape modes and scale beyond 200 inches while maintaining pixel integrity. Ultrawide 21:9 aspect ratios enable cinematic presentations, making them ideal for corporate lobbies, broadcast studios, and control centers.
